Game Pass has revealed its game offer for the second half of May

- Advertisement -

Microsoft representatives on the official Xbox website published a list of games that will be sent to the Xbox/PC Game Pass service in the second half of May. Subscribers this time they can count on 12 titles.

Among them, the expected exclusivity of Senua’s Saga: Hellblade II from Ninja Theory studio stands out, which will expand the Game Pass library on the day of release. Other games worth checking out include Souls. Lords of the FallenEA’s Immortals of Aveum event or the well-reviewed puzzle game Humanity.

Game Pass will welcome the following games:

  • Brothers: A Tale of Two Sons (PC,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, Cloud) – Available now
  • Songs of Shinar (PC,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, Cloud) – Available May 15
  • EA Sports NHL 24 – EA Play (cloud) – Available May 16th
  • Immortals of Aveum – EA Play (PC, Xbox Series X/S, Cloud) – Available May 16
  • Senua’s Saga: Hellblade II (PC, Xbox Series X/S, Cloud) – Available May 21
  • Galacticare (PC, Xbox Series X/S, Cloud) – Available May 23.
  • Hauntii (PC,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, Cloud) – Available May 23
  • Moving Out 2 (PC,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, Cloud) – Available May 28
  • Humanity (PC,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, Cloud) – Available May 30th.
  • Lords of the Fallen (PC, Xbox Series X/S, Cloud) – Available May 30th.
  • Fireworks (PC) – Available from June 4th.
  • Rolling Hills (PC, Xbox One, Xbox Series X/S, Cloud) – Available June 4

Updates and expansions for previously released games:

  • Vampire Survivors: Operation Guns – Available Now
  • Minecraft 15th Anniversary – Available May 15th
  • Starfield update – available from May 15th.
